Overview Consultant – The Infor Consulting Services Organization is looking for a Consultant to join our team supporting clients across the UK and Europe. Using your experience in consulting and/or consumer goods, you’ll bring thought leadership and client understanding to solve complex and strategic issues. You’ll work on a variety of projects ranging from complex data analysis to software implementations, and play a key role in driving change management. As a Consultant, you’ll collaborate closely with our development and consulting teams to implement software solutions and deliver strategic consulting services. You’ll work with cross-functional colleagues and clients to design and deliver solutions that address complex business challenges, combining technical implementation with business strategy.
Responsibilities
- Act as an expert and advocate for Infor applications and technology
- Provide consultative guidance and technical assistance to users, following Infor’s implementation methodology
- Decompose complex problems into manageable pieces and communicate effectively with both business and technical stakeholders
- Present to senior audiences, focusing on business value and solution impact
- Design, develop, document, and deliver solution architectures that meet client needs
- Build and maintain effective relationships with customers throughout the project lifecycle
- Ensure design and development standards are upheld
- Support onboarding and training for new team members, emphasizing on-the-job learning and early responsibility
Basic Qualifications
- Experience in consulting, commercial roles for consumer brands, or relevant technical fields
- Experience with building integration flows between applications and data preparation workflows
- Proficiency in analytics tools such as Tableau, Qlik, Power BI, Birst, and Infor ION
- Ability to handle large data sets and deliver visualizations and insights
- Strong customer-facing consulting experience
- Reliability and deadline-driven approach
- Strong organizational and time management skills
- Excellent oral and written communication skills
- Ability to work independently and as part of a team
- Team player with strong peer and interpersonal relationship skills
- Excellent problem-solving and analytic skills
Preferred Qualifications
- Experience with Databricks, Data Factory, Logic Apps, or similar technologies
- Background in consumer goods or strategy consulting
- Exposure to both data engineering and analytics (candidates with both may be rare, but either is valuable)
